Cheap California: Where are the self-storage bargains?

“Cheap California” looks at various slices of the state’s economy based on price.

Buzz: Need a cheap storage locker? Look inland.

Source: My trusty spreadsheet analyzed a report on pricing for self-storage units in 32 major California cities by StorageCafe and Yardi, looking at “street rates” as of December and the 12-month change.

Topline: Bakersfield ($85 per-square-foot average), San Bernardino ($104) and Fresno ($116) were the cheapest. Bakersfield (up 5.7%), Fresno (up 4.1%) and Santa Clarita (up 2.2%) had 2022’s biggest price hikes.

San Francisco ($264), Los Angeles ($253) and Salinas ($199) were homes to the most expensive storage units. Modesto (off 9.7%), San Bernardino (off 9.6%) and Ontario (off 7.4%) had the biggest price drops.

The national average for a standard 10-foot-square unit is $126.

Bottom Line: California’s 19 price drops in 2022 can be tied to new supply hitting the market and shifting demand within a return to a more “normal” post-pandemic life. Nationally, rates fell 2.3%. California’s median drop was 1.9%.
